Traditional family recipe made at Christmas. Adjust sugar, spices, and rum as desired. Can be used on toast, crackers, or put into baked tart shells. Put in sterilized jars and can be frozen or stored in fridge for a few weeks. Number of servings depend on the purpose the spread is used for.
Prep 10 mins Total: 10 mins Servings: 25 Yield: 25 servings
Rum Butter

1 pound brown sugar
1 cup butter melted
½ cup dark rum
½ teaspoon ground nutmeg
½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
Side Dish Step 1 Blend brown sugar butter rum nutmeg and cinnamon in a food processor or blender until evenly combined.
